Several factors are driving the growth of the managerial commercial-grade PoE switch market. The exponential increase in the number of IP-enabled devices in commercial environments, particularly in surveillance and IoT applications, is a primary driver. These devices require power and data delivery, making PoE switches essential for efficient network infrastructure. The rising demand for advanced network security features, including robust authentication protocols and access control lists, further fuels market growth. Businesses are prioritizing network security to protect sensitive data and prevent unauthorized access, leading to increased adoption of managed switches with enhanced security capabilities. Furthermore, the ongoing trend toward cloud-based network management simplifies the administration of complex networks, making managed PoE switches increasingly attractive. The ability to remotely monitor and manage switches reduces operational costs and improves network efficiency. The increasing adoption of Power over Ethernet (PoE) technology itself is a major contributing factor, as it eliminates the need for separate power supplies for connected devices, simplifying installation and reducing energy consumption. The demand for higher bandwidth and faster network speeds also plays a significant role; businesses requiring reliable high-performance networks are turning to advanced PoE switches that can accommodate these needs.
Despite the positive market outlook, several challenges and restraints could hinder the growth of the managerial commercial-grade PoE switch market. The high initial investment cost associated with deploying these switches can be a barrier for some businesses, particularly smaller enterprises with limited budgets. The complexity of managing and configuring these switches, especially in large and complex networks, can pose a challenge for IT departments lacking the necessary expertise. Competition from vendors offering less expensive, unmanaged switches poses a threat, although managed switches offer superior features and capabilities that justify the higher cost in many scenarios. The need for ongoing maintenance and updates can also add to the total cost of ownership for businesses. Moreover, compatibility issues between different vendors' products can complicate network deployments, requiring careful planning and integration testing. Finally, the rapid evolution of PoE standards and technologies requires ongoing investment in training and upskilling for IT professionals to manage the latest generation of switches effectively.
